By the way, the N3L Clear Gascans are entirely badass. They are one of my favorites pairs, and I have been wearing them for the past few days just because. It's a bit of a misnomer that they're considered a "special" pair, as they're only carried my N3L. They're also available through OCP for the exact same price, plus shipping is free from Oakley. They were available through N3L for about 6 months before they hit OCP, though. They remind me of the Clear/Chrome Oil Rig that was a Sunglass Icon exclusive. Those were one of my first Grails after joining this brotherhood. Those went for $300+ on eBay, and one of the members hooked me up at cost for a pair. Now, Clear 1st gen Rigs are available for almost nothing through MPH, and you can buy a Chrome replacement lens through Oakley, and they'd still be cheaper than original cost. So, like the Oil Rig, the Clear Gascan was special in that it went to an obscure retailer before becoming mainstream. Much like the Jury. Definitely pick up a pair, you won't be sorry you did, but if I remember correctly, my pair did not even come with a box. That means there's no real drawback of going through OCP and no having a "legit" pair. So, they're awesome to own, but they're by no means "limited" in our sense of the word.

Furthermore, two of the SI pairs are downright boring. The two Icon pairs are awesome, but the Matte Black/Grey (Polarized) are the same as can be found elsewhere. If you get them through the SI program, they come in a box with the different SKU, but you wouldn't be able to tell otherwise.

However, the last SI Gascan I bought for a buddy came with the US Flag microbag, so there's that.

By the way, the prices for the SI Gascan in our database are incorrect, at least for the non-polarized version. They go for $55, while the Polarized are $75.

Lastly, the SGH Camo Icon Gascan is badass as well. They are polished black with black iridium, not grey lenses or polarized, as SGH website showed...
